+++ARMORED VEHICLES+++


The Space Marines are not purely an infantry force; they command a wide variety of fighting vehicles, ranging from one-man jetcycles to orbital artillery platforms.

The Land Raider is the main armored fighting vehicle of the Space Marines. Thousands of these tanks are in action on both sides in the Horus Heresy, and they are produced in large numbers by the Adeptus Mechanicus in both camps. Its sturdy frame is equipped with heavy ceramite armor, and its four las-cannon give it a devastating punch in almost any direction. It's anti-personnel weaponry consists of two heavy bolters. In addition to its roll as an armored fighting vehicle, the Land Raider can carry up to ten Marines into battle; it is very popular as a heavily-armed transport.

The Rhino armored personnel carrier is one of a family of armored vehicles that are widely used throughout the Imperium. The Rhino is the most common of these designs, and is the standard Space Marine personnel carrier and armored transport. It is more lightly armed and armored then the Land Raider, but like a Land Raider it can carry up to ten troops.

The Whirlwind missile carrier is one of several Rhino variants. It is more or less identical to the original chassis, but the original bolter armament is augmented by a turret-mounted multi-launcher, giving the Whirlwind a powerful support capacity.
